Air traffic at Eindhoven airport, in the Netherlands, was suspended on Saturday evening after "multiple drones" were observed. Authorities are on alert and are investigating the situation.

Civil and military air traffic at Eindhoven airport, Netherlands, was suspended on Saturday evening after several drones were observed in the area, according to statements from Dutch Defense Minister Ruben Brekelmans. Anti-drone measures are prepared to intervene, and the police and Dutch Royal Guard are on site to manage the situation. Previously, the minister mentioned that drones were also observed over the Volkel airbase, where ground weapons were used to shoot them down. Although the drones have left the area, they have not yet been found, and the investigation continues. This situation adds to a broader context in which drone incursions, especially from Russia, have disrupted air operations in Europe, being considered by European Commission President Ursula von der Leyen as an act of "hybrid warfare."
